Hey on-call — the Bramleigh build farm is showing ~40s of clock skew between agents bramble-03 and bramble-07, which is breaking artifact signing and making the Quillstone cache reject perfectly good uploads. Root cause looks like bramble-07 never got the NTP pool config after last week's reimage, so its env file is stale. Fix is to resync the config and restart chrony. The agent's env file also authenticates to the time-attestation service, and it needs the credential that goes on the next line.

vault entry, fadup-tagag: RELAY_SECRET8=2fd92179

Subject: Catalog cache invalidation — welcome aboard

Hey folks, quick heads-up for the new joiners: the Pearwick catalog now busts its cache per-SKU instead of nuking the whole region. That means price edits show up in under a minute, and we stop hammering the origin every Tuesday. If something looks stale, check the invalidation queue first before paging anyone. This rollout went out this morning, and the identifier you'll want for any debugging is right here.

session token of kagup-hahaf = htk3_2b8

Handover for plugin authors — Solverro FX rounding. Per-line conversion uses banker's rounding at 4 decimal places; totals are summed post-rounding, so plugins must never re-round aggregates or you'll see off-by-one-cent drift. The reconciliation sandbox is the safest place to test edge cases. Access to that sandbox requires the shared recovery passphrase, which is provided immediately below this note for registered plugin authors.

recovery phrase for tafog-baduf: holeth-briix-beldor-briiel

**Ticket #4187 — SparrowTrack crash reports arriving truncated**

Hey new folks, good starter bug: crash payloads from the Pebblefin Android app get cut at 64KB somewhere in the ingest relay. Symbolication then fails silently, so dashboards look suspiciously clean. Repro steps are in the attached notes. The affected relay build is identified by the token below.

session token of kahog-bahif = htk9_f63daec35

**Building Access — Level 6 Opening, Marwick House**

From Monday, Level 6 of Marwick House is open to approved contractors working on the Fennel Suite fit-out. All visiting contractors must sign in at the ground-floor desk, wear hi-vis at all times, and use the east stairwell only. The west lift remains out of service. Use the following pass code at the Level 6 door:

turnstile pass: bdg-SVX-1